The first months of 2026 have prompted a profound period of introspection for the Ethereum community, extending beyond price and technical upgrades to question the network's fundamental identity. Builders and executives had anticipated a new growth phase driven by institutions and technology, envisioning a future where neobanks would onboard millions by abstracting away wallet and gas fee complexities. In this model, Ethereum would operate invisibly beneath the interface, powering a new financial stack.
This vision was built upon years of upgrades aimed at improving user experience and reducing costs. The Dencun upgrade's introduction of "proto-danksharding" significantly lowered fees for layer 2 networks, while ongoing base-layer improvements enhanced transaction efficiency. These changes moved Ethereum closer to a model where users interact with applications without needing to understand the underlying infrastructure.
However, the narrative shifted early in the year, refocusing on the core roadmap. Ethereum co-founder Vitalik Buterin delivered a sharp critique to the ecosystem, stating, "You are not scaling Ethereum." This comment challenged the celebratory conversation around rollups (layer-2 networks). Buterin argued that many current L2 designs are drifting from Ethereum's core model, relying on centralized components and siloed environments that don't fully inherit the base chain's security guarantees. His critique highlighted growing unease about fragmentation, inconsistent security assumptions, and structural risks.
L2 teams responded by recalibrating. Some acknowledged the critique and leaned into specialization—privacy, consumer apps, or unique execution environments—rather than simply acting as cheaper Ethereum. Others defended the necessity of high-throughput environments. Meanwhile, Ethereum's base layer made incremental progress, with the December Fusaka hard fork increasing data capacity and efficiency, allowing more transactions at lower costs.
This tense episode established that Ethereum's path forward requires a delicate balance between base-layer structural upgrades and a new breed of specialized rollups that can grow the ecosystem without breaking its foundational security. Research firm 21shares predicts this will lead to L2 consolidation, resulting in a "leaner, more resilient layer anchored by ETH-aligned, exchange-backed, and high-performance networks."
Simultaneously, the long-discussed quantum computing threat moved up the priority list. The Ethereum Foundation signaled a shift, elevating efforts like 'LeanVM' and post-quantum signature schemes from distant academic concerns to near-term planning. The foundation has established dedicated research efforts focused on post-quantum security, with Vitalik Buterin outlining a roadmap to protect the blockchain from quantum computers.

AI has begun to shape a separate strategic line for the network. Buterin outlined a vision where Ethereum acts as a foundational "trust layer" for decentralized AI systems, enabling verifiable outputs, trust-minimized data sharing, and machine-to-machine economic activity. The foundation's dedicated decentralized AI research unit (dAI), spun up early last year, has accelerated its work in 2026, framing Ethereum as a potential coordination layer for an ecosystem largely controlled by centralized players.
